    Magadan (Russian: Магадан, IPA: [məɡɐˈdan]) is a port town and the administrative centre of Magadan Oblast, Russia. The city is located on the isthmus of the Staritsky Peninsula by the Nagaev Bay; it serves as a gateway to the Kolyma region.

  5. Magadan (Russian: Магада́н, mah-gah-DAHN) is the capital of Russia's Magadan Oblast, with a population of about 92 000 residents. Understand. Magadan is one of the few ports in this remote part of Russia, kept open over winter by resident icebreakers.
